Transaction 873956c38084aa83d62c9c8623f2ed1a903f86c84b59dddd78d509355101893c
1 Input
1 Output
-
873956c38084aa83d62c9c8623f2ed1a903f86c84b59dddd78d509355101893c:0
- value
- 318414
- script pubkey
- OP_0 OP_PUSHBYTES_20 c32d28aa1b850df4578c9f702a26ec2ccdfdd7cb
- address
- ltc1qcvkj32sms5xlg4uvnacz5fhv9nxlm47th0x5lj